Incident with Actions

Incident Report for GitHub

Resolved

On May 27, 2025, between 09:31 UTC and 13:31 UTC, some Actions jobs experienced failures uploading to and downloading from the Actions Cache service. During the incident, 6% of all workflow runs couldn’t upload or download cache entries from the service, resulting in a non-blocking warning message in the logs and performance degradation. The disruption was caused by an infrastructure update related to the retirement of a legacy service, which unintentionally impacted Cache service availability. We resolved the incident by reverting the change and have since implemented a permanent fix to prevent recurrence.

We are improving our configuration change processes by introducing additional end-to-end tests to cover the identified gaps, and implementing deployment pipeline improvements to reduce mitigation time for similar issues in the future.
